TEXT 203

rāya kahe,—“īśvara tumi ye cāha karite
kāṣṭhera putalī tumi pāra nācāite


SYNONYMS

rāya kahe — Śrīla Rāmānanda Rāya says; īśvara tumi — You are the Supreme Personality of Godhead; ye — whatever; cāha — You want; karite — to do; kāṣṭhera — of wood; putalī — a doll; tumi — You; pāra — are able; nācāite — to make dance.


TRANSLATION

Śrīla Rāmānanda Rāya replied to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u, "My Lord, You are the Supreme Personality of Godhead. If You like, You can cause even a wooden doll to dance."
